well, if your using a log, it will be very restrictive past 6000 rpms.. you need a mini ram or full ram for the numbers your wanting. The Autoworks spec bullseye should be good for your "built" application.
If you were stock, then a log and a super 60 would be fine.

Ditch the log manifold, and pick up a 5857 precision unit. Having very good luck with these units, and they flow nice on built d-series motors.
